Elvis Duran and the Morning Show delivers a vibrant, chaotic, and character-driven episode featuring a high-energy visit from celebrity chef Bobby Flay and his partner, Brooke Williamson. The morning kicks off with playful banter, a Beyoncé tribute, and a caller’s enthusiasm for his DeLonghi espresso machine. The hosts dive into current events, including rising gas prices, a major U.S. military strike in Iran, and a viral story of delivery robots navigating a fire scene in Jersey City. A heartfelt segment on a teacher’s emotional response to a comment about buying candy bars during economic hardship sparks a thoughtful discussion on empathy and perspective. The episode pivots to a lighthearted game of Disney song snippets, where caller Shane impressively identifies multiple classics. The free crap phone tap features Scary’s hoard of childhood items, including a Fraggle Rock comic and Hello Kitty sleep mask. The centerpiece is the dynamic interview with Bobby Flay, who discusses his new podcast, 'Bobby on the Beat,' and shares intimate insights into his relationship with Brooke, including a touching story about a commitment ring given without marriage in mind. The episode concludes with a humorous Match Game featuring the couple, celebrating love, authenticity, and the joy of imperfection. Throughout, the hosts balance satire, sincerity, and absurdity, creating a uniquely human and entertaining morning experience.

Morning Chaos & Beyoncé Energy
The show opens with the hosts' signature chaotic energy, playful banter, and a tribute to Beyoncé that sets a high-octane tone. Callers and staff are introduced with humor and affection.
Gas Prices, Iran, and Fire Robots
The team covers major news: soaring gas prices, a U.S. military strike in Iran, and a viral story of delivery robots blindly navigating a fire scene in Jersey City, sparking both amusement and concern.
Disney Song Challenge & Free Crap Tap
A fun game of Disney song snippets showcases caller Shane’s impressive knowledge. The episode then pivots to Scary’s 'free crap phone tap,' offering a Trivial Pursuit Millennium Edition, kids’ baseball gloves, and a Fraggle Rock comic.
The Egg Phone Tap & Emotional Fallout
A pre-recorded phone tap reveals a heated exchange between coworkers over stinky hard-boiled eggs, culminating in a dramatic and hilarious confrontation that underscores workplace tensions and personal boundaries.
